Output 3ce68a7d7cd4f7624781cdd3e2819f5aa9ba0eedce8f58b884356879df1518d2:1

value
267907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f623c4f8a3fa6295154bd003b32b7aac51d4375 OP_EQUAL
address
3LbZUnFaUc7mJ7c2A2BPFYuGNTX1VpRpHi
transaction
3ce68a7d7cd4f7624781cdd3e2819f5aa9ba0eedce8f58b884356879df1518d2
confirmations
372118
spent
true